This print showcases a stunning A Paris (Rue des Crussol) dinner service, created between 1792 and 1795. Crafted with exquisite porcelain by the French School in the 18th century, this collection is now part of a private collection. The set includes various pieces such as two circular-handled soup tureens and covers, an oval sauce tureen and cover on a fixed stand, two sauce boats on shaped oval stands, and two circular pierced baskets.
